Voorhees, N.J. — CenterSquare has acquired Cedar Hill Shopping Center, a 16,891-square-foot retail center located in Voorhees, roughly 20 miles southeast of Philadelphia. Tenants at the property, which was fully leased at the time of sale, include Starbucks Coffee, Orange Theory, UPS, Great Clips, Vitamin Shoppe and AT&T. This marks CenterSquare’s first service property acquisition in metro Philadelphia.

Manasquan, N.J. — Private equity funds managed by Blackstone have agreed to acquire a majority ownership position in Jersey Mike’s Subs. The deal would value the Manasquan-based sandwich restaurant chain at around $8 billion, including debt, according to The Wall Street Journal. Jersey Mike’s founder and CEO Peter Cancro will maintain a significant equity stake and continue to lead the business. Blackstone says the partnership is intended to help Jersey Mike’s accelerate its expansion across and beyond the U.S. market, as well as its continued investment in technology and digital transformation. Lawrenceville, N.J. — Four new tenants are opening at Mercer on One, a retail development located in Lawrenceville, roughly 40 miles outside Philadelphia. Bloomingdale’s the Outlet Store, Crate & Barrel Outlet and J. Crew Factory are now open at the property, occupying 18,494; 23,446; and 6,100 square feet, respectively. Sephora is also scheduled to open a store at the development on Nov. 15. The landlord, Federal Realty Investment Trust, completed a rebranding of the 551,000-square-foot property, formerly Mercer Mall, in October 2023.

Egg Harbor Township, N.J. — Spirit Halloween has announced plans to test a new, Christmas-themed concept with the opening of 10 stores. Spirit Christmas stores will feature décor, apparel, inflatables, gifts and stocking stuffers, as well as interactive elements including a life-sized gingerbread village. Scheduled to open beginning in November, the 10 test stores will be located at shopping centers in New Jersey, New York, Pennsylvania, Connecticut and Massachusetts.

Livingston, N.J. — Delivery-first food hall concept Wonder has opened a new, 4,544-square-foot venue in Livingston, marking its eighth location in the state. Wonder Livingston features more than 30 restaurants, including Alanza, Bellies, Bobby Flay Steak, Chai Pani, Di Fara Pizza, Fred’s Meat & Bread, Tejas Barbecue and Wing Trip. Patrons can order through a proprietary app, with pick-up and limited dine-in options also available.

Voorhees, N.J. — Montana Property Group has acquired Echelon Village Plaza, an 84,933-square-foot retail center located in Voorhees. SITE Centers sold the property for $8.5 million. Tenants at the center include Edge Fitness, Dollar Tree and Buffalo Wild Wings. Atlantic Retail represented the seller in the transaction.
